摘要
Poly(vinyl chloride) (PVC) membrane electrodes based on bis(dialkyldithiophosphates) carriers were prepared and tested for selective detection of silver ions. A suitable lipophilicity of the carrier and appropriate co-ordination ability were found to be essential for designing an electrode with good response characteristics. A PVC membrane with 5% bis(diethyldithiophosphates) ionophore and 65% o-NPOE plasticizer satisfies these requirements. This electrode exhibits linear response over a concentration range of 10(-1)-10(-6) mol l(-1) Ag+ with a slope of 57.3 mV/dec. This is a fast and simple analytical method, and it has been applied successfully in the determination of silver ions in electroplating wastewater. (C) 2000 Elsevier Science B.V. All rights reserved.
